Apple Muffins
Ingredients:
-Cooking Spray
-3/4 cup plus 2 Tbsp packed brown sugar
-1/4 cup chopped pecans
-1/2 tsp ground cinnamon
-1 cup all-purpose flour
-1 cup whole wheat flour
-1 tsp baking soda
-1/2 tsp salt
-1/4 cup canola oil
-2 large eggs
-1 cup natural applesauce
-1 tsp vanilla extract
-3/4 cup lowfat buttermilk
-1 Golden Delicious apple, peeled, cored, and cut into 1/4-inch pieces
Directions:
-Preheat oven to 400 degrees F. Coat a 12-capacity muffin pan with cooking spray.
-In a small bowl, mix together 2 Tbsp of the brown sugar, the pecans and cinnamon.
-In a medium b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our and whole wheat flour, baking soda and salt.
-In a large bowl, whisk the remaining 3/4 cup brown sugar and oil until combined. Add the eggs, 1 at a time, whisking well after each addition. Whisk in the applesauce and vanilla.
-Whisk in the flour mixture in 2 batches, alternating with the buttermilk. Whisk just until combined. Gently stir in the apple chunks.
-Pour the batter into the prepared muffin pan and sprinkle with the pecan mixture. Tap the pan on the counter a few times to remove any air bubbles. Bake for 20 minutes or until a wooden pick inserted in center of 1 of the muffins comes out clean.
-Let cool on a wire rack for 15 minutes. Run a knife around the muffins to loosen them and unmold. Cool completely on the rack.
